A modern townhouse retreat in the heart of the Upper West Side
The Columbus Townhouses, completed in 1989, offer a unique blend of privacy and community in one of Manhattan's most coveted neighborhoods. This four-story condominium complex houses 67 units, providing residents with the intimacy of townhouse living coupled with the conveniences of a full-service building. Situated just one block from Central Park, these homes offer a tranquil escape from the bustling city while remaining at the center of Upper West Side life.
Spacious layouts with luxurious touches and outdoor havens
The Columbus Townhouses feature 2- to 3-bedroom residences ranging from 835 to 1,810 square feet. These thoughtfully designed homes cater to a variety of lifestyles, with sale prices around $1,100,000. Effortless connectivity to Manhattan and beyond
The Columbus Townhouses benefit from the Upper West Side's excellent transportation infrastructure, offering residents multiple options for navigating the city and beyond.
The building's location provides easy access to several subway lines. The 86th Street station, just a short five-minute walk away, serves the 1, 2, A, B, and C trains. This hub offers express and local service, allowing for quick trips downtown or efficient commutes to other parts of Manhattan. For those needing additional options, the 96th Street station, about a 10-minute walk north, provides access to the 1, 2, and 3 lines.
These subway connections make it simple to reach key destinations throughout the city. Midtown Manhattan, with its business centers and iconic attractions, is just a quick ride away. Cultural institutions like the Metropolitan Museum of Art on the Upper East Side or the theaters of Broadway are easily accessible.
For those who prefer to travel by car, the neighborhood's central location provides convenient access to major thoroughfares for north-south travel along Manhattan. This accessibility offers quick routes to downtown areas and connects to major bridges and tunnels for trips to other boroughs or out of the city.
Air travel is also convenient from this location. LaGuardia Airport is approximately a 20-minute drive away, while John F. Kennedy International Airport and Newark Liberty International Airport can typically be reached in about 35 and 25 minutes respectively, traffic permitting.
